Buddy, our almost 14 year old black cat, is very, very sick. He was diagnosed with diabetes on March 11, 2015. In addition to being diabetic, he has pancreatitis and early kidney failure.
Buddy joined us when he was just 5 weeks old and has been an indoor cat with us ever since. We are the only parents he has ever really known. We are still struggling with our fear of losing him and our feelings of being overwhelmed. It tears us up seeing him as he is and sensing his own struggle to recover. We tell him to keep on fighting along with us. We take some solace in the fact we have a good vet and have begun Buddy's treatment plan with ProZinc, monitoring, etc. and even more love.
